What is the cheapest month to fly from Raleigh to Glasgow Intl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Raleigh to Glasgow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Raleigh to Glasgow Intl Airport is January, where tickets cost $600 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are June and July,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,181 and $950 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Raleigh to Glasgow Intl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Raleigh to Glasgow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Raleigh to Glasgow Intl Airport,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 21%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 14 weeks before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Raleigh to Glasgow?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Glasgow with an airline and back to Raleigh with another airline. Booking your flights between Raleigh and GLA can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
